Abstract
Ag/TiO2 photocatalytic nanoparticles by two methods, the sol â gel using a reducing agent and spattering was produced. Crystalline phase of Titanium dioxide was investigated in both. Ag/Tio2 peak in the sol â gel method at temperatures of 300,500 and 6000c were studied. Ag/TiO2 peak at different temperatures were determined using the spattering.
